Abstract

A hydraulic punching machine comprises a base, an upper beam supported on the base through an upright post, and a sliding block; the sliding block is guided through guide rails fixed on the upright post on the left side and the right side; an oil cylinder is vertically fixed above the upper beam; a piston rod of the oil cylinder is connected with a small sliding block; the small sliding block is vertically guided in the upper beam; a left linkage mechanism and a right linkage mechanism are arranged between the upper beam and the sliding block; the left and right linkage mechanisms have the same mechanism, are symmetrically arranged and comprise an upper connecting rod and a lower connecting rod which are mutually hinged; the upper end of the upper connecting rod is hinged on the upper beam; the lower end of the lower connecting rod is hinged on the sliding block; one end of a middle connecting rod is hinged on the small sliding block; the other end of the middle connecting rod is hinged with a hinge point of the upper connecting rod and the lower connecting rod; and the sliding block synchronously drives the left and the right linkage mechanisms to swing. The hydraulic punching machine has the advantages of simple structure, low guiding requirement, multi-point synchronous force application, lowered requirement of the strength of the sliding block and the machine body, and low cost, and is particularly suitable for demands of the ordinary and common pressworking process.

Description

A kind of hydraulic press
Technical field
The utility model relates to a kind of general large-scale pressworking equipment, especially hydraulic press.
Background technology
Pressure processing is a kind of common, mechanical processing technique widely, to the renewal of pressworking equipment with improve and will produce huge and far-reaching influence to socio-economic development.
Existing common general pressworking equipment has following a few class: 1, mechanical crank forcing press.2, hydraulic press (hydraulic press or hydraulic press).3, hammer class (pneumatic hammer, machine hammer).4, friction press.
Hydraulic press is a kind of a kind of novel pressure process equipment between mechanical crank forcing press and hydraulic press, and its pressure source is a hydraulic jack.
At present, occurred adopting hydraulic cylinder directly to be connected the forcing press of driving with slide block, the forcing press of this mode, the power of sending when a high position is the same big with near the lower dead center power, less pressure can only be provided, not meet common, common pressure processing craft demand.
Summary of the invention
The utility model proposes a kind of hydraulic press, be particularly suitable for common, common pressure processing craft demand, it is simple in structure simultaneously, cost is low.
For this reason, the technical solution of the utility model is: a kind of hydraulic press, comprise base, by upper beam, the slide block of upright supports on base, slide block leads by the guide rail that and arranged on left and right sides is fixed on the column, it is characterized in that: oil cylinder vertically be fixed on upper beam directly over, the piston rod of oil cylinder is connected with small slide block, and small slide block leads up and down in putting the beams in place; Be provided with left and right linkage between upper beam and slide block, the mechanism of left and right linkage is identical, and symmetric arrangement, constitute by last connecting rod and lower link, be hinged between last connecting rod and the lower link, the upper end of last connecting rod is hinged on the upper beam, and the lower end of lower link is hinged on the slide block; One end of intermediate connecting rod is hinged on the small slide block, and the other end of intermediate connecting rod is hinged on the pin joint of connecting rod and lower link, and slide block drives left and right linkage swing synchronously.
To further improvement in the technical proposal, between upper beam and slide block, be provided with slide block lower dead center guiding mechanism.
Beneficial effect: the utility model is by the hydraulic oil cylinder driving small slide block, small slide block driven in synchronism left and right sides linkage, drive the motion of slide block by left and right sides linkage, the strength of sending when a high position is less, approaching with oil cylinder power, and strength is very big near lower dead center, is 10 to 20 times of oil cylinder power, this mechanical characteristic is particularly suitable for common, common pressure processing craft demand, as blanking, deburring, punching, press-bending, shaping, correction, the shaping of cold punching technology; Cold-heading and hot forging etc.Because the hydraulic press drive mechanism is simple, guiding requires low, the synchronous application of force of multiple spot to reduce the requirement of strength to slide block and fuselage, cost is low simultaneously.
Description of drawings
Fig. 1 is a structural representation of the present utility model.
The specific embodiment
As shown in Figure 1, it is as follows to further describe the utility model: a kind of hydraulic press, comprise base 7, be supported on upper beam 1 and slide block 6 on the base by column 3, slide block 6 leads by the guide rail 4 that and arranged on left and right sides is fixed on the column, oil cylinder 11 vertically be fixed on put the beams in place 1 directly over, the piston rod of oil cylinder is connected with small slide block 12, and small slide block 12 leads up and down in putting the beams in place; Be provided with left and right linkage between upper beam 1 and slide block 6, the mechanism of left and right linkage is identical, and symmetric arrangement; Left side linkage is made of last connecting rod 9 and lower link 8, is hinged between last connecting rod 9 and the lower link 8, and the upper end of last connecting rod 8 is hinged on the upper beam 1, and the lower end of lower link 8 is hinged on the slide block 6; Right connecting rod mechanism is made of last connecting rod 2 and lower link 5, is hinged between last connecting rod 2 and the lower link 5, and the upper end of last connecting rod 2 is hinged on the upper beam 1, and the lower end of lower link 5 is hinged on the slide block 6; One end of intermediate connecting rod 13 is hinged on the small slide block 12, and the other end of intermediate connecting rod 13 is hinged on the pin joint of connecting rod 2 and lower link 5 and goes up on the pin joint of connecting rod 9 and lower link 8, the left and right linkage swing of small slide block 12 drive synchronously.
Hydraulic press shown in Figure 1 because left and right sides connecting rod swing is synchronous, can guarantee that slide block makes the characteristic of parallel motion so this structure except that the basic mechanical characteristic with hydraulic press, also has; This specific character is extremely important, because actual suffered load usually is eccentric in the work of press slide block, for guaranteeing that slide block can also be done parallel motion when the load that is subjected to, the slider guide guide rail of existing press is all very long, also wants the limit load offset; This has strengthened the device fabrication cost undoubtedly, has limited the press scope of application; The mechanical characteristic of the synchronized parallel movement of this hydraulic press has overcome this problem preferably, and this structure is one of primary structure of middle work top hydraulic press.
